At KEM Hospital Pune, more than 5,000 OPD patients are treated annually in neurosurgery and neurology wards. Of these, more than 1,500 are emergency cases. The Hospital has three state-of-the-art ICUs, one PICU and one NICU which collectively help to manage neurosurgical cases properly resulting in good outcomes. The neurosurgery setup is equipped with Zeiss Microscope, German make Endoscope, Integra CUSA, Medtronic Drill, and other instruments. What is missing is a modern Neuro-navigation system that enables the surgeons to carry out complex surgeries through precise navigation thereby minimizing collateral damage to surrounding tissues. The Neuro-navigation system can be used standalone or integrated with the above-mentioned equipment. This system will enable the introduction of complex surgical procedures like neuro-navigation guided frameless stereotactic biopsy or aspiration of blood clot. This equipment increases the precision of neurosurgery in cases like Brain tumour, abscess, haemorrhagic stroke (Brain Haemorrhage), epilepsy surgeries, intraventricular bleed etc. It is also very helpful in Paediatric neurosurgery cases and for spine surgery. It increases the precision and prevents collateral injury to important brain tissue where each cell matters. It helps in navigating lesions and finding residual lesions. This equipment is recommended in all modern neurosurgery facilities.
